How Our Team Handles Bedroom Water Removal in Brooklyn, IA

A proper bedroom water removal process involves more than just extracting water from the affected area. Our team’s process ensures that we address the root cause of the issue, prevent further damage, and get your bedroom back to its original state. This includes:

Step 1: Assessment and Planning

Our technicians arrive at your property within 60 minutes of your call, equipped with the necessary equipment to assess the damage. We create a customized plan to address the water removal, drying, and any necessary repairs.

Step 2: Water Extraction

Using our specialized equipment, we extract as much water as possible from the affected area, reducing the risk of further damage and mold growth. We use industrial-grade pumps to efficiently remove large amounts of water.

Step 3: Drying and Dehumidification

We employ advanced drying techniques, including high-velocity drying to thoroughly dry the affected area and prevent further damage. Our technicians also deploy dehumidifiers to maintain a safe humidity level and prevent mold growth.

Step 4: Cleaning and Sanitizing

Our team uses specialized cleaning products and equipment to thoroughly clean and sanitize the affected area, removing any bacteria, viruses, or other contaminants that may be present.

Step 5: Restoration and Repairs

Once the affected area is dry and clean, our technicians make any necessary repairs, including drywall repair and painting to ensure your bedroom looks like new.

Warning Signs You Need Bedroom Water Removal in Brooklyn, IA

Ignoring warning signs can lead to costly repairs and health risks. Here are some common signs you need bedroom water removal:

Musty Odors That Won’t Go Away

Unpleasant odors in your bedroom can show the presence of mold or mildew. If you notice persistent musty smells, it’s essential to address the issue quickly to prevent further damage and health risks.

Water Stains on the Ceiling or Walls

Water stains on your ceiling or walls can show a leak or water damage in your bedroom. Our team can help you identify the source of the issue and provide a permanent solution.

Warped or Buckled Flooring

Water damage can cause flooring to warp or buckle. If you notice this issue, it’s crucial to address it quickly to prevent further damage and costly repairs.

Bubbling or Cracking Paint

Water damage can cause paint to bubble or crack. If you notice this issue, it’s essential to address it quickly to prevent further damage and restore your bedroom to its original state.

Peeling or Flaking Wallpaper

Water damage can cause wallpaper to peel or flake. If you notice this issue, it’s crucial to address it quickly to prevent further damage and restore your bedroom to its original state.

Bedroom Water Removal Cost in Brooklyn, IA

The cost of bedroom water removal in Brooklyn, IA can vary depending on the severity of the damage, the size of the affected area, and local conditions. But, here are some estimated price ranges for common sub-services:

Service Typical Price Range What Affects Cost
Water Extraction $500 – $2,500 The cost of water extraction depends on the amount of water involved and the equipment needed to remove it.
Drying and Dehumidification $1,000 – $5,000 The cost of drying and dehumidification depends on the size of the affected area and the equipment needed to maintain a safe humidity level.
Cleaning and Sanitizing $500 – $2,000 The cost of cleaning and sanitizing depends on the extent of the damage and the products and equipment needed to thoroughly clean and disinfect the area.
Restoration and Repairs $2,000 – $10,000 The cost of restoration and repairs depends on the extent of the damage and the materials needed to repair or replace damaged items.

Keep in mind that these are estimated price ranges, and the actual cost of bedroom water removal in Brooklyn, IA may vary depending on the specifics of your situation. We offer free estimates to help you understand the cost and scope of the project.

Q: How can I prevent bedroom water damage in the future?

A: You can prevent bedroom water damage by monitoring your water bills for unusual spikes, checking your roof for damaged or missing shingles, and maintaining your plumbing system. Regular inspections and maintenance can help identify and address potential issues before they become major problems.
